Chamber Rating

0.0 - (0 reviews)
0
0
0
0
0

About
Leo's mobile screen

Leo's mobile screen is located at in Santa Ana, California 92704. Leo's mobile screen can be contacted via phone at for pricing, hours and directions.

Contact Info

    Questions & Answers

    Q Where is Leo's mobile screen located?

    A Leo's mobile screen is located at , Santa Ana, CA 92704

    Ratings and Reviews
    Leo's mobile screen

    Overall Rating

    Overall Rating
    ( 0 Reviews )
    0
    0
    0
    0
    0
    Write a Review

    Write a Review

    RATING:
    Create 1 Star Review Create 2 Star Review Create 3 Star Review Create 4 Star Review Create 5 Star Review

    Miscellaneous Near Me in Santa Ana, CA

    MorTek, LLC

    Santa Ana, CA 92705
    ( 0 Reviews )
    First Serve Santa Ana Tennis

    Santa Ana, CA 92704
    ( 0 Reviews )
    Excel Co

    Santa Ana, CA 92701
    ( 0 Reviews )
    La Cebollita
    110 W MacArthur Blvd
    Santa Ana, CA 92707
    714-979-1144
    ( 1101 Reviews )
    Elias Pool Services

    Santa Ana, CA 92704
    ( 0 Reviews )
    Buqqa Mediterranean Grill
    201 E 4th St Unit 127
    Santa Ana, CA 92701
    800-301-4403
    ( 0 Reviews )
    Fujita Paul T CPA

    Santa Ana, CA 92705
    ( 0 Reviews )
    Carl’s Jr.
    1809 E Edinger Ave
    Santa Ana, California 92705
    714-972-0458
    ( 1151 Reviews )

    START DRIVING

    ONLINE LEADS TODAY!

    ChamberofCommerce.com
    Loading